Bruce Springsteen Receives Medal Of Freedom

(Classic Rock) Music star Bruce Springsteen was presented with the Presidential Medal Of Freedom at a ceremony at the White House that took place earlier this week.

Outgoing US President Barack Obama bestowed America's highest civilian honor to The Boss which is "presented to individuals who have made especially meritorious contributions to the security or national interests of the United States, to world peace, or to cultural or other significant public or private endeavors."

Obama said of Springsteen: "I am the President, he is The Boss. And pushing 70, he is still laying down four-hour live sets. If you have not been at them, he is working! Fire-breathing rock'n'roll.
